This is not correct.  Debian's systemd will use init.d scripts in
compatibility mode. 

Ahh, this sounds good! But how to do that correctly?

Installing the script and calling insserv does not work; by reading the
wrapper scripts I accidentally found that it works with I set
DPKG_MAINTSCRIPT_PACKAGE, otherwise it does not work.
I found no hint in the documentation and no helpful error messages
in the places pointed by it.
What am I missing?
